There are two basic design routines: QuantOpt to design general non-uniformly spaced quantizers, and QuantUnif to design uniformly spaced quantizers. The Lloyd-Max algorithms are used to design minimum-mean-square error scalar quantizers based on a given probability density functions. The book provides a variety of exercises that may be solved on the computer using MATLAB. Internally it uses the Matlab routine histc. check over here

The Lloyd-Max algorithms are used to design minimum-mean-square error scalar quantizers based on a given probability density functions.

Quantization The routine Quant efficiently carries out quantization.

A refinement step using the Lloyd-Max iteration is then carried out. By design, the treatment of the various topics is brief.

The book provides a variety of exercises that may be solved on the computer using MATLAB. This routine is more efficient than the Matlab function quantiz (Communications Toolbox).

Quant has an option for having input values which lie exactly at the decision boundaries round up or round down. Gaussian: Gaussian pdf 3.

QuantRefineIterate to find the output levels for a MMSE quantizer. Since DSP applications are primarily algorithms implemented on a DSP processor or software, a fair amount of programming is required. A number of different probability density functions are supported. 1.

## Should I multiply qlevels1 by length(dataset) to get correct answer?

Generated Thu, 20 Oct 2016 11:50:55 GMT